7377075 has 30 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 13668644. Its totient is φ = 3933360.
The previous prime is 7377061. The next prime is 7377077. The reversal of 7377075 is 5707737.
It is a happy number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 7377075 - 29 = 7376563 is a prime.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(7377077)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 29 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 204 + ... + 3846.
Almost surely, 27377075 is an apocalyptic number.
7377075 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(75) formed by its first and last digit.
7377075 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(6291569).
7377075 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
7377075 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 3665 (or 3651 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 36015, while the sum is 36.
The square root of 7377075 is about 2716.0771343981. The cubic root of 7377075 is about 194.6680743758.
